Lewis Primary Health Care Center is a federally qualified community health center which exists to provide patient-centered primary health care services to the medically underserved residents of the greater Savannah-Chatham County, Georgia community. The Health Center makes comprehensive primary care, integrated behavioral health care, oral health care, and inpatient respite care services available to all persons, including the homeless and low-income uninsured and underinsured, regardless of ability to pay. The J.C. Lewis Primary Health Care Center is seeking to add a Licensed Clinical Social Worker. The LCSW supports the team by providing medical services, within the scope of practice, at the request of the Health Care Provider.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's or Master's degree (MSW) in social work
  • Must be Licensed Clinical Social Worker by the GA Composite Board for Social Workers.
  • Ability to interpret social, emotional, and behavioral problems as related to the medical condition and develop an appropriate treatment plan.
  • Demonstrated competence in reacting to and handling emergencies.
  • Able to work collaboratively with multiple health professionals in a busy and complex environment using tact, diplomacy, and discipline.
  • Strong charting/documentation skills.
  • Ability to effectively communicate with people at all levels and from various backgrounds.
  • Must be able to speak, read, write, and understand the primary language(s) used in the workplace.
  • Good judgement with the ability to make timely and sound decisions
  • Strong organizational, problem-solving, and analytical skills
  • Ability to manage priorities and workflow
  • Versatility, flexibility, and a willingness to work within constantly changing priorities with enthusiasm

Primary Responsibilities:

Provide services to children, adolescents and adults with mental illness, behavioral health and/or substance abuse disorders

  • Provide therapy, individual and group counseling and behavioral interventions including conducting assessments, developing/updating treatment plans and various tasks pertinent to case management
  • 路 Completes psychosocial assessments on patients as referred.
  • Develops and executes psychosocial treatment plans and associated documentation.
  • Identifies and addresses barriers to care and coordinates effective resolution.
  • Collects, analyzes, and interprets data for trending, reference, problem identification, and problem solving.
  • Provides crisis intervention counseling as needed.
  • Prioritizes patient referrals and needs.
  • Advises, counsels, and when appropriate instructs family in patient's social needs.
  • Assists patient and when appropriate patient's support system in problem identification, analysis, suggestions for interventions, and follow-up plans.
  • Reports suspicions of child and/or adult abuse to the appropriate authorities according to statutes.
  • Maintains a patient caseload; reviews cases on an on-going basis to assume maintenance of accurate information, benefits, and appropriateness of the plan of treatment.
  • Exhibits a high degree of courtesy, tact, and poise when interacting with patients, families, and other healthcare professionals.
  • Adjusts to fluctuating peaks in patient flow, acuity, and other operational demands while maintaining quality.
